Be Your Child’s Calm Center: Techniques to Calm the Brain
Lesson Details
Human beings are built to reflect each other’s emotions. When children display intense feelings and behaviors, our brains naturally reflect those. We start to feel stressed, angry, fearful, or overwhelmed, just like our kids. The most helpful thing we can do is to develop a brain calming practice and make it part of our daily routine.

Be Your Child’s Emotions Coach: Manage and Communicate Emotions
Lesson Details
A strong relationship with your child starts with emotional intelligence.
When children learn to recognize and manage their emotions, they develop greater self-worth, improved cooperation, and better communication skills. Emotional intelligence not only reduces family conflict but also lays the foundation for all future relationships. In this quick video, you’ll discover how to respond to your child’s emotions in ways that build connection, encourage problem-solving, and promote a sense of security.
By learning to guide your child’s emotions with warmth and consistency, you’ll foster a deeper connection and help them develop lifelong emotional resilience.

Transition to Kindergarten: Develop Routines and Prepare for School
Lesson Details
Transitioning to kindergarten is an important life event. It can be both a scary and exciting time for you and your child. You may be wondering: Is my child ready? Am I ready?
It helps to remember that children are unique. Each child starts kindergarten with a wide range of skills. Many parents are concerned about academic skills and we may forget about the particularly important emotional skills that help your child succeed.
